怎么从pdf文件上复制到excel表格

怎么从pdf文件上复制到excel表格

要从PDF文件复制到Excel表格,可以使用多种方法,如手动复制粘贴、使用PDF转换工具、借助OCR技术、Python编程等。本文将详细介绍这些方法的操作步骤及其优缺点。

一、手动复制粘贴

手动复制粘贴是最直接、最简单的方法,适用于小型PDF文件或格式较为简单的表格。

步骤:

  1. 打开PDF文件。
  2. 使用PDF阅读器的选择工具,选中需要复制的表格内容。
  3. 右键选择“复制”或使用快捷键Ctrl+C。
  4. 打开Excel文件,选择一个单元格,右键选择“粘贴”或使用快捷键Ctrl+V。

优点:

  • 简单易用
  • 无需额外软件

缺点:

  • 费时费力
  • 数据可能需要手动调整格式

二、使用PDF转换工具

借助专业的PDF转换工具,可以高效地将PDF文件转换为Excel格式。这些工具可以保持原有表格的格式和布局。

常见工具:

  1. Adobe Acrobat DC
  2. Smallpdf
  3. PDF to Excel Converter

步骤(以Adobe Acrobat DC为例):

  1. 打开Adobe Acrobat DC,加载PDF文件。
  2. 点击右侧工具栏中的“导出PDF”。
  3. 选择“Microsoft Excel”作为输出格式。
  4. 点击“导出”,选择保存路径。

优点:

  • 高效
  • 保持原有格式

缺点:

  • 需要付费软件

三、借助OCR技术

如果PDF文件是扫描版或图片格式,可以使用OCR(光学字符识别)技术将内容转换为可编辑的文本。

常见工具:

  1. ABBYY FineReader
  2. Google Drive OCR
  3. Microsoft OneNote

步骤(以Google Drive为例):

  1. 将PDF文件上传到Google Drive。
  2. 右键点击文件,选择“打开方式” > “Google Docs”。
  3. Google Docs会自动进行OCR识别,将PDF内容转换为文本。
  4. 复制转换后的文本,粘贴到Excel中。

优点:

  • 适用于扫描版PDF
  • 免费工具可用

缺点:

  • OCR识别可能不准确
  • 复杂表格处理较差

四、使用Python编程

对于具有编程背景的用户,可以使用Python脚本来自动化PDF到Excel的转换。常用的库包括PyPDF2、pandas、tabula-py等。

示例代码:

import tabula

import pandas as pd

读取PDF文件中的表格

df_list = tabula.read_pdf("sample.pdf", pages="all", multiple_tables=True)

将表格保存到Excel文件

with pd.ExcelWriter("output.xlsx") as writer:

for i, df in enumerate(df_list):

df.to_excel(writer, sheet_name=f"Sheet{i+1}", index=False)

优点:

  • 高度自定义
  • 适用于批量处理

缺点:

  • 需要编程技能
  • 初期设置复杂

五、在线转换工具

有许多在线工具可以将PDF文件转换为Excel表格,这些工具通常免费且易用。

常见工具:

  1. ILovePDF
  2. PDF2Go
  3. Online2PDF

步骤(以ILovePDF为例):

  1. 打开ILovePDF网站,选择“PDF to Excel”。
  2. 上传PDF文件。
  3. 点击“转换为Excel”按钮。
  4. 下载转换后的Excel文件。

优点:

  • 免费
  • 无需安装软件

缺点:

  • 文件大小有限制
  • 可能存在隐私风险

六、Excel内置功能

Excel自带一些功能,可以帮助用户从PDF文件中提取数据。

步骤:

  1. 打开Excel,点击“数据”选项卡。
  2. 选择“获取数据” > “从文件” > “从PDF”。
  3. 选择PDF文件并导入。
  4. Excel会自动分析PDF内容,并将其转换为表格。

优点:

  • 内置功能,无需额外软件
  • 操作简便

缺点:

  • 适用性有限
  • 复杂PDF文件可能处理不佳

七、总结

从PDF文件复制到Excel表格有多种方法可供选择,每种方法都有其优缺点。手动复制粘贴适用于简单表格,但费时费力;使用PDF转换工具高效且能保持原格式,但需要付费;借助OCR技术适用于扫描版PDF,但识别准确性不高;使用Python编程高度自定义,适合批量处理,但需要编程技能;在线转换工具免费且易用,但有隐私风险;Excel内置功能操作简便,但适用性有限。

选择适合自己需求的方法,能够大大提高工作效率。

相关问答FAQs:

1. 为什么我无法直接从PDF文件复制粘贴到Excel表格中?

复制粘贴功能在从PDF文件复制到Excel表格时可能会遇到一些问题。这是因为PDF文件通常是以一种特定的格式保存的,而Excel表格需要的是结构化的数据。因此,直接从PDF文件复制粘贴到Excel表格中可能导致格式混乱或无法正确解析数据。

2. 如何将PDF文件中的内容复制到Excel表格中?

要将PDF文件中的内容复制到Excel表格中,可以使用以下方法:

  • 打开PDF文件并选择需要复制的内容。
  • 使用Ctrl+C(或右键点击并选择复制)将选定的内容复制到剪贴板中。
  • 打开Excel表格并选择要粘贴的单元格。
  • 使用Ctrl+V(或右键点击并选择粘贴)将剪贴板中的内容粘贴到选定的单元格中。

3. 如果无法直接复制粘贴,有什么替代方法可以将PDF文件中的内容导入Excel表格?

如果直接复制粘贴无法正常工作,可以尝试以下替代方法来将PDF文件中的内容导入Excel表格:

  • 使用专门的PDF转换工具将PDF文件转换为Excel格式(如CSV或XLS)。
  • 使用OCR(光学字符识别)软件将PDF文件中的文本提取并转换为可编辑的文本,然后将其粘贴到Excel表格中。
  • 将PDF文件打印为纸质文档,然后使用扫描仪将纸质文档转换为图像文件或PDF文件,最后使用OCR软件将图像或PDF文件中的文本提取并转换为可编辑的文本,再将其粘贴到Excel表格中。

注意:使用第三方工具或软件进行转换时,请确保您了解并遵守相关版权和法律规定。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4285322

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部